The Importance of Locksmith Car Key Services

Losing your car keys can be more than just an annoyance; it can be a security danger. Modern cars and trucks are equipped with sophisticated security systems, and unapproved entry can activate alarms, immobilizers, and other security functions. An expert locksmith can assist you gain back access to your vehicle quickly and securely, typically at a portion of the expense and time it would take to replace the whole key system through the dealership.

Locksmith professionals are trained to deal with a range of key-related problems, from basic lockouts to more complicated key fob programming. They are geared up with the most recent tools and technology to ensure that your car remains safe while providing you with the required gain access to.

Kinds Of Car Key Services Offered by Locksmiths

Car Lockout Assistance

  • If you've locked yourself out of your car, a locksmith can open your vehicle without causing damage to the locks or the vehicle itself.
  • They can use a range of techniques, including lock picking, to access.

Key Duplication

  • If you need a spare key, a locksmith can duplicate your existing key rapidly and effectively.
  • They can also replicate keys for older automobiles that use simpler mechanical locks.

Key Fob Programming

  • Modern car keys frequently include electronic elements like key fobs.
  • A locksmith can program a brand-new key fob or reprogram an existing one to work with your car.

Ignition Key Replacement

  • If your ignition key is broken or broken, a locksmith can replace it with a brand-new one.
  • They can also deal with more complex ignition systems, such as those with transponder keys.

Transponder Key Services

  • Transponder keys are geared up with a chip that interacts with your car's computer system.
  • A locksmith can cut and program a new transponder key if the original is lost or harmed.

High-Security Key Replacement

  • Some high-end lorries utilize high-security keys that are harder to duplicate.
  • A locksmith can replace these keys, making sure that they meet the high standards of security required by your vehicle.

Lost or Stolen Key Replacement

  • If your keys are lost or stolen, a locksmith can supply a new set of keys and, if needed, reprogram the car's security system to prevent unapproved gain access to.

Frequently Asked Questions About Locksmith Car Key Services

Q: How long does it consider a locksmith to show up?

  • A: The action time can vary depending upon the locksmith's schedule and your area. The majority of credible locksmith professionals aim to show up within 30 minutes to an hour.

Q: Are locksmiths costly?

  • A: The expense of a locksmith service can differ, but it is normally much cheaper than going through a dealer. Aspects that impact the cost include the kind of service, the complexity of the key, and the locksmith's place.

Q: Can a locksmith make a key without the initial?

  • A: Yes, a locksmith can make a brand-new key without the original, however the procedure might be more intricate and expensive. They will need the vehicle's V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) and might require you to provide evidence of ownership.

Q: Are locksmiths able to bypass car alarms?

  • A: Reputable locksmiths are trained to manage car alarms and security systems. They can frequently disable or bypass the alarm to get to your vehicle safely.

Q: Is it safe to utilize a locksmith?

  • A: Yes, as long as you pick a licensed and insured locksmith. They are skilled specialists who follow rigorous ethical guidelines to ensure your security and the security of your vehicle.

Q: What should I do if I lose my car keys and do not have a spare?

  • A: If you don't have a spare key, call a locksmith instantly. They can supply a new key and, if necessary, reprogram the car's security system to avoid unauthorized gain access to.
